Defining netwalker ransomware and its relevance in cybersecurity
Netwalker ransomware, also widely recognized as Mailto ransomware, is a malicious software designed to infiltrate networks, encrypt vital files, and subsequently extort a ransom in exchange for restoring access to the encrypted data. This ransomware variant has gained widespread infamy due to its detrimental impacts across diverse industries, ranging from healthcare and finance to critical infrastructure.
The purpose of netwalker ransomware for cybersecurity
The prime objective of netwalker ransomware is to infiltrate and encrypt critical data within a network, thereby rendering it inaccessible to legitimate users. Post-encryption, the cybercriminals behind netwalker ransomware demand a ransom, typically in the form of cryptocurrency, for the decryption key, thus compelling the affected entities to concede to their monetary demands.
Understanding how netwalker ransomware works in cybersecurity
Netwalker ransomware operates through tactical infiltration of vulnerable systems, wherein it leverages social engineering techniques or security vulnerabilities to gain initial access. Once inside the network, it swiftly encrypts files and exhibits a ransom demand, thereby exerting coercive pressure on the victims.

Related terms and concepts to netwalker ransomware in cybersecurity
Enhancing the comprehensive understanding of netwalker ransomware warrants exploration of closely related terms and concepts that are intrinsic to its operational dynamics and broader cybersecurity implications.
Polymorphic ransomware denotes a type of malicious software that is adept at altering its code and characteristics to evade detection by traditional antivirus solutions, exemplifying the formidable challenges posed by evolving ransomware threats.
Cryptojacking entails the illicit utilization of an entity's computing resources to mine cryptocurrency, often orchestrated surreptitiously through malware or through the exploitation of unsecured systems, highlighting another facet of the multifaceted cyber threats encountered in the contemporary digital landscape.
Ransomware-as-a-Service encompasses the provision of ransomware tools and infrastructure by cybercriminals to other malicious actors in exchange for a share of the ransom proceeds, amplifying the scale and accessibility of ransomware operations with profound implications for cybersecurity.
